Turn on the food channels and you might be overwhelmed by some of the recipes and techniques used by the chefs that are featured there. However, many of them as well as the chefs in upscale restaurants turn to the microwave oven more than a time or two. They use it for practically everything from defrosting foods to heating sauces and melting butter. While chefs may not actually use it to cook any of the meals that they are serving, they have the time, equipment, and training that average people do not. For the rest of us, cooking in the microwave can ensure that we have the time to not only cook a real meal for our families but also to sit down and eat with them.

Side Dish Magic
For some people, trying to time their main course and their side dishes can be a nightmare. The meat is already done but the potatoes are not boiling yet, and by the time they are done your meat has dried up and is tougher than an old shoe. To prevent that from happening, you can use the microwave oven for the side dishes, popping them in at that correct time so that they are done (leaving time for sitting after microwaving) at the same time your meat is ready for carving and serving.

In addition to popping vegetable side dishes in the microwave, you can use it for side dish magic in other ways:

  • There are new options in the grocer’s freezer section including steamer bags that cook perfectly in the microwave oven with rice, pasta and other grains mixed with vegetables
  • Make gourmet butter sauces to pour over your own vegetable mixes by melting butter in the microwave and then stirring in garlic or herbs.

Getting Your Just Desserts
In this busy world, it might seem that there is just not enough time to make a dessert. That is simply not true. There are dozens of different desserts that do not require any cooking at all of course, but there are also plenty that can be made using the microwave. Virtually any cake, muffin or other baked product will have some microwave equivalent or will have microwave directions. You only have to have the right type of pan to use with them. There are new silicone bakeware pans that can be used in the microwave oven as well as the conventional oven. You can use the microwave to melt chocolate, being careful that you do not burn it, and many other culinary tasks.

Busy Days Do Not Have to Mean Boring Dinners

There are days when you may not even have the desire to cook when you get home. There are days when no one is in the mood for the same thing. All it takes is a little preparation and you can have a delicious dinner even on the nights when you are working crazy hours. When you have the time to make an actual meal, double the recipe, freezing half in a multi-use container with a clear label telling what it is and when it was made. When you know you are going to have a rough day, pop a container of whatever sounds good into the fridge and then warm it in the microwave oven when you finally get home.
